Her oldest brother Jack – came up from Hamilton to spend his vacation with her & her husband and was driving her & her little boy about through those Exposition grounds = they [started?] to cross the track & the high wall shut off the view of a train coming, which crashed into them and killed all three [underlined] of them instantly [underlined].

It was horribly sad – was it not? They were all young & she so handsome & attractive & her brother a fine fellow of about 30 I suppose or less – & her little boy five – the only child.
